minReadySeconds: 5
strategy:
# indicate which strategy we want for rolling update
type: RollingUpdate
rollingUpdate:
maxSurge: 1
maxUnavailable: 1

 

  • minReadySeconds:
    • Kubernetes在等待设置的时间后才进行升级
    • 如果没有设置该值,Kubernetes会假设该容器启动起来后就提供服务了
    • 如果没有设置该值,在某些极端情况下可能会造成服务服务正常运行
  • maxSurge:
    • 升级过程中最多可以比原先设置多出的POD数量
    • 例如:maxSurage=1,replicas=5,则表示Kubernetes会先启动1一个新的Pod后才删掉一个旧的POD,整个升级过程中最多会有5 1个POD。
  • maxUnavaible:
    • 升级过程中最多有多少个POD处于无法提供服务的状态
    • 当 maxSurge不为0时,该值也不能为0
    • 例如:maxUnavaible=1,则表示Kubernetes整个升级过程中最多会有1个POD处于无法服务的状态。

.spec.minReadySeconds is an optional field that specifies the minimum number of seconds for which a newly created Pod should be ready without any of its containers crashing, for it to be considered available. This defaults to 0 (the Pod will be considered available as soon as it is ready). To learn more about when a Pod is considered ready, see Container Probes

So your newly created app pod have to be ready for .spec.minReadySeconds seconds to be considered as available.
